A yellowed B & W photo. Several cars are lined up with uniformed Salvationists in front and inside the vehicles. The group includes men, women, and youth. A lead car with a banner which reads, "War Service of the Salvation Army", also has flag draped across it's side and flags on the front of it including the United States Flag and the Salvation Army Flag. Attached to the lead car is a cart. The caption to the picture reads, " Ready to start for San Bernardino to feed soldier boys. Taken in front of Lincoln Park, Los Angeles (1918)." - 1918

A B & W group photo of uniformed officers posed before a building with "The Salvation Army" above the front door. Attached card notes that , "Officers of old Border Division probably about 1938 before Major Rudd Gifford was killed. In the front row it identifies several individuals starting Left to right as: 1, 2, 3,-unk. Henry Koerner, R. Gifford, Mrs. Gifford, A. Pitt, 8,9-unk. Second Row Major Roque Ortiz (Spanish Corps) Somervell, Mrs. Somervell, 4,5-unk. Perry, 7-13 unk, Mrs. T. Pipes, Major T. Pipes.

A B & W group photo inscription on back reads, " This is our Sunday School at Waipahu. Started in this last June children is increased, and people have become interesting with our work through the S.S. we go there every Saturday afternoon." On the front is inscribed," Waipahu S S Of Honolulu Japanese Corps Jan. 19, 1924. - 19/01/1924

A B&W photograph of Salvation Army women serving doughnuts durring what appears to be a political rally. There is a large number of salvationists in the crowd surrounding the speaker and two US Army soldiers standing onb both sides of the speaker. The woman wearing the bonnet on the right next to the soldier in the helmet is Della Rapson (Ringle). - 1921
